31 changes: 31 additions & 0 deletions Dockerfile
@@ -0,0 +1,31 @@
# Builder
FROM node:10-alpine as builder

# Support custom branches of the react-sdk and js-sdk. This also helps us build
# images of riot-web develop.
ARG USE_CUSTOM_SDKS=false
ARG REACT_SDK_REPO="https://github.com/matrix-org/matrix-react-sdk.git"
ARG REACT_SDK_BRANCH="master"
ARG JS_SDK_REPO="https://github.com/matrix-org/matrix-js-sdk.git"
ARG JS_SDK_BRANCH="master"

RUN apk add --no-cache git dos2unix

WORKDIR /src

COPY . /src
RUN dos2unix /src/scripts/docker-link-repos.sh && sh /src/scripts/docker-link-repos.sh
RUN yarn install
RUN yarn build

# Copy the config now so that we don't create another layer in the app image
RUN cp /src/config.sample.json /src/webapp/config.json


# App
FROM nginx:latest

COPY --from=builder /src/webapp /app

RUN rm -rf /usr/share/nginx/html \
&& ln -s /app /usr/share/nginx/html

Running from Docker
===================

The Docker image can be used to serve riot-web as a web server. The easiest way to use
it is to use the prebuilt image:
```bash
docker run -p 80:80 vectorim/riot-web
```

To supply your own custom `config.json`, map a volume to `/app/config.json`. For example,
if your custom config was located at `/etc/riot-web/config.json` then your Docker command
would be:
```bash
docker run -p 80:80 -v /etc/riot-web/config.json:/app/config.json vectorim/riot-web
```

To build the image yourself:
```bash
git clone https://github.com/vector-im/riot-web.git riot-web
cd riot-web
git checkout master
docker build -t vectorim/riot-web .
```

If you're building a custom branch, or want to use the develop branch, check out the appropriate
riot-web branch and then run:
```bash
docker build -t vectorim/riot-web:develop \
--build-arg USE_CUSTOM_SDKS=true \
--build-arg REACT_SDK_REPO="https://github.com/matrix-org/matrix-react-sdk.git" \
--build-arg REACT_SDK_BRANCH="develop" \
--build-arg JS_SDK_REPO="https://github.com/matrix-org/matrix-js-sdk.git" \
--build-arg JS_SDK_BRANCH="develop" \
.
```
